There are a lot of situations that can lead an individual to a financial decision involving bankruptcy: excessive debt, foreclosure, being laid-off from work or a major medical expense. One of the more common causes of serious financial stress which is not often talked about is a dramatic change in family status. For many clients an expensive and painful divorce is a major contributor to bankruptcy. The Financial Strain of Separating a Household
A divorce may be unavoidable, but so too are the expenses and costs associated with ending a marriage. Particularly if you were part of a two income marriage, the financial strains that can follow as a result of a divorce can be significant, and if you are expected to contribute financially for support or take on the debts of your former spouse, then you may have to consider more dramatic financial remedies.
